logo

Output 90f8c5d8472708f106fea30730dafe0c2d4be194e0a544617b1e1e476a26cd05:0

value
512190000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c44aed15eb4c243d3bf56f52ded47d8cfc1811e2 OP_EQUAL
address
3Kav86mfobpCx1n48WD5DRt9Tgi9S1ZR6M
transaction
90f8c5d8472708f106fea30730dafe0c2d4be194e0a544617b1e1e476a26cd05